Mariculture

Mariculture

2M Downloads

Crash: Opening creative mode search tab

Lyneira opened this issue ยท 1 comments

commented

Problem: In Creative mode, opening the search tab crashes the game.

Steps to reproduce: On a fresh install, have Mariculture (and Enchiridion) installed, in modules.cfg disable the fishery module:

B:Fishery=false

Modlist:
Enchiridion-1.7.X-1.2b.jar
Mariculture-1.7.10-1.2.3d.jar

Tested on forge 1223 and 1232.

Crash report follows:
---- Minecraft Crash Report ----
// Why is it breaking :(

Time: 10/27/14 6:16 PM
Description: Updating screen events

java.lang.NullPointerException: Updating screen events
at mariculture.fishery.items.ItemVanillaFish.getAttributeModifiers(ItemVanillaFish.java:150)
at net.minecraft.item.ItemStack.func_111283_C(ItemStack.java:745)
at net.minecraft.item.ItemStack.func_82840_a(ItemStack.java:576)
at net.minecraft.client.gui.inventory.GuiContainerCreative.updateFilteredItems(GuiContainerCreative.java:378)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_147053_i(GuiContainerCreative.java:350)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_147050_b(GuiContainerCreative.java:550)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_146286_b(GuiContainerCreative.java:456)
at net.minecraft.client.gui.GuiScreen.func_146274_d(GuiScreen.java:306)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_146274_d(GuiContainerCreative.java:566)
at net.minecraft.client.gui.GuiScreen.func_146269_k(GuiScreen.java:268)
at net.minecraft.client.Minecraft.func_71407_l(Minecraft.java:1629)
at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:962)
at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:887)
at net.minecraft.client.main.Main.main(SourceFile:148)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at net.minecraft.launchwrapper.Launch.launch(Launch.java:135)
at net.minecraft.launchwrapper.Launch.main(Launch.java:28)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.multimc.onesix.OneSixLauncher.launchWithMainClass(OneSixLauncher.java:286)
at org.multimc.onesix.OneSixLauncher.launch(OneSixLauncher.java:376)
at org.multimc.EntryPoint.listen(EntryPoint.java:165)
at org.multimc.EntryPoint.main(EntryPoint.java:54)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head --
Stacktrace:
at mariculture.fishery.items.ItemVanillaFish.getAttributeModifiers(ItemVanillaFish.java:150)
at net.minecraft.item.ItemStack.func_111283_C(ItemStack.java:745)
at net.minecraft.item.ItemStack.func_82840_a(ItemStack.java:576)
at net.minecraft.client.gui.inventory.GuiContainerCreative.updateFilteredItems(GuiContainerCreative.java:378)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_147053_i(GuiContainerCreative.java:350)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_147050_b(GuiContainerCreative.java:550)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_146286_b(GuiContainerCreative.java:456)
at net.minecraft.client.gui.GuiScreen.func_146274_d(GuiScreen.java:306)
at net.minecraft.client.gui.inventory.GuiContainerCreative.func_146274_d(GuiContainerCreative.java:566)
at net.minecraft.client.gui.GuiScreen.func_146269_k(GuiScreen.java:268)

-- Affected screen --
Details:
Screen name: net.minecraft.client.gui.inventory.GuiContainerCreative

-- Affected level --
Details:
Level name: MpServer
All players: 1 total; [EntityClientPlayerMP['Lyneira'/246, l='MpServer', x=196.91, y=74.62, z=120.79]]
Chunk stats: MultiplayerChunkCache: 240, 240
Level seed: 0
Level generator: ID 00 - default, ver 1. Features enabled: false
Level generator options:
Level spawn location: World: (184,64,119), Chunk: (at 8,4,7 in 11,7; contains blocks 176,0,112 to 191,255,127), Region: (0,0; contains chunks 0,0 to 31,31, blocks 0,0,0 to 511,255,511)
Level time: 1612 game time, 1612 day time
Level dimension: 0
Level storage version: 0x00000 - Unknown?
Level weather: Rain time: 0 (now: false), thunder time: 0 (now: false)
Level game mode: Game mode: creative (ID 1). Hardcore: false. Cheats: false
Forced entities: 26 total; [EntityChicken['Chicken'/137, l='MpServer', x=183.34, y=67.00, z=72.63], EntityChicken['Chicken'/136, l='MpServer', x=183.53, y=67.00, z=69.97], EntityChicken['Chicken'/139, l='MpServer', x=188.83, y=67.00, z=73.35], EntityChicken['Chicken'/138, l='MpServer', x=189.44, y=67.00, z=64.41], EntitySquid['Squid'/141, l='MpServer', x=183.71, y=62.42, z=184.46], EntityChicken['Chicken'/140, l='MpServer', x=181.93, y=66.00, z=64.68], EntitySquid['Squid'/143, l='MpServer', x=188.85, y=57.37, z=177.79], EntitySquid['Squid'/142, l='MpServer', x=189.24, y=57.36, z=179.47], EntityChicken['Chicken'/129, l='MpServer', x=174.34, y=57.00, z=68.66], EntityChicken['Chicken'/128, l='MpServer', x=169.64, y=64.00, z=49.47], EntityBat['Bat'/131, l='MpServer', x=160.72, y=38.10, z=197.56], EntityChicken['Chicken'/130, l='MpServer', x=175.50, y=64.00, z=65.50], EntityBat['Bat'/132, l='MpServer', x=166.86, y=45.00, z=199.10], EntityBat['Bat'/192, l='MpServer', x=268.32, y=32.75, z=132.16], EntitySquid['Squid'/163, l='MpServer', x=234.63, y=58.00, z=164.39], EntitySquid['Squid'/162, l='MpServer', x=232.48, y=58.00, z=150.32], EntitySquid['Squid'/161, l='MpServer', x=229.60, y=62.41, z=153.39], EntitySquid['Squid'/165, l='MpServer', x=228.74, y=58.29, z=162.68], EntitySquid['Squid'/164, l='MpServer', x=225.95, y=61.33, z=165.27], EntityBat['Bat'/191, l='MpServer', x=258.76, y=23.27, z=85.35], EntityClientPlayerMP['Lyneira'/246, l='MpServer', x=196.91, y=74.62, z=120.79], EntityBat['Bat'/112, l='MpServer', x=140.74, y=43.84, z=114.26], EntityBat['Bat'/179, l='MpServer', x=256.70, y=19.49, z=134.10], EntitySquid['Squid'/180, l='MpServer', x=240.63, y=58.00, z=165.48], EntitySquid['Squid'/181, l='MpServer', x=241.84, y=60.40, z=165.46], EntityBat['Bat'/120, l='MpServer', x=154.56, y=39.54, z=190.42]]
Retry entities: 0 total; []
Server brand: fml,forge
Server type: Integrated singleplayer server
Stacktrace:
at net.minecraft.client.multiplayer.WorldClient.func_72914_a(WorldClient.java:373)
at net.minecraft.client.Minecraft.func_71396_d(Minecraft.java:2433)
at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:908)
at net.minecraft.client.main.Main.main(SourceFile:148)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at net.minecraft.launchwrapper.Launch.launch(Launch.java:135)
at net.minecraft.launchwrapper.Launch.main(Launch.java:28)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.multimc.onesix.OneSixLauncher.launchWithMainClass(OneSixLauncher.java:286)
at org.multimc.onesix.OneSixLauncher.launch(OneSixLauncher.java:376)
at org.multimc.EntryPoint.listen(EntryPoint.java:165)
at org.multimc.EntryPoint.main(EntryPoint.java:54)

-- System Details --
Details:
Minecraft Version: 1.7.10
Operating System: Windows 8.1 (amd64) version 6.3
Java Version: 1.7.0_71, Oracle Corporation
Java VM Version: Java HotSpot(TM) 64-Bit Server VM (mixed mode), Oracle Corporation
Memory: 887619368 bytes (846 MB) / 1326448640 bytes (1265 MB) up to 1908932608 bytes (1820 MB)
JVM Flags: 4 total; -XX:HeapDumpPath=MojangTricksIntelDriversForPerformance_javaw.exe_minecraft.exe.heapdump -Xms1024m -Xmx2048m -XX:PermSize=128m
AABB Pool Size: 0 (0 bytes; 0 MB) allocated, 0 (0 bytes; 0 MB) used
IntCache: cache: 0, tcache: 0, allocated: 12, tallocated: 94
FML: MCP v9.05 FML v7.10.85.1232 Minecraft Forge 10.13.2.1232 6 mods loaded, 6 mods active
mcp{9.05} Minecraft Coder Pack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
FML{7.10.85.1232} Forge Mod Loader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Forge{10.13.2.1232} Minecraft Forge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
MCVanillaTweaks{1.0} Mariculture - Vanilla Tweaks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Enchiridion{1.1} Enchiridion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Mariculture{1.2.3d} Mariculture Unloaded->Constructed->Pre-initialized->Initialized->Post-initialized->Available->Available->Available->Available
Launched Version: 1.7.10
LWJGL: 2.9.1
OpenGL: GeForce GTX 770/PCIe/SSE2 GL version 4.4.0, NVIDIA Corporation
GL Caps: Using GL 1.3 multitexturing.
Using framebuffer objects because OpenGL 3.0 is supported and separate blending is supported.
Anisotropic filtering is supported and maximum anisotropy is 16.
Shaders are available because OpenGL 2.1 is supported.

Is Modded: Definitely; Client brand changed to 'fml,forge'
Type: Client (map_client.txt)
Resource Packs: []
Current Language: English (US)
Profiler Position: N/A (disabled)
Vec3 Pool Size: 0 (0 bytes; 0 MB) allocated, 0 (0 bytes; 0 MB) used
Anisotropic Filtering: On (2)
commented

I have a very similar crash report with a lot of similar information in the same places but I'm not sure if it should be considered a separate issue. I can replicate the crash by clicking on the creative menu search feature, that's true, but the crash also occurs sometimes when the menu or inventory are not open and I am travelling quickly into unloaded chunks (I have a crash report for that circumstance). Should I post the crash report as a separate issue or inside this one?